China State Grid & Southern Power Grid Distribution Network Automation Upgrade

In 2024, Westhomes Electric upgraded China’s State Grid and Southern Power Grid distribution networks across Zhejiang, Guangdong, Jiangsu, and Yunnan provinces. Serving the Power Grid Infrastructure & Utility sector, we supplied 94,395 MCCBs and ACBs, integrating smart reclosers and intelligent RMUs for automated, self-healing grids. The project reduced outage times from hours to minutes, improved maintenance efficiency by over 60%, and enhanced grid reliability for millions of users nationwide.

The Background & Operational Challenges

As the operators of the world’s largest power grids, SGCC and CSG initiated a massive modernization campaign to transform their traditional distribution networks into highly resilient smart grids. Prior to this upgrade, the urban and rural distribution networks faced severe operational bottlenecks:

  • line fault occurred (e.g., due to lightning strikes or vegetation interference), dispatchers could not accurately pinpoint the location.
  • Prolonged Outage Durations: Fault locating relied heavily on manual line patrols. Maintenance crews had to physically drive along miles of rural feeders to find the issue, resulting in power outages lasting several hours.
  • Equipment Compatibility Issues: Historically, primary equipment (the physical circuit breaker) and secondary equipment (protection relays and controllers) were manufactured separately, leading to complex on-site wiring, bulky installations, and frequent communication errors.
  • High O&M (Operations and Maintenance) Costs: The manual nature of grid management led to excessive labor costs and inefficient resource allocation.

The Westhomes Engineering Solution

Selected through a highly competitive national bidding process, Zhejiang Westhomes Electric Co., Ltd. partnered with the utility giants to supply smart distribution equipment in bulk. Our engineering teams delivered an automation solution tailored for both dense urban centers and expansive rural feeders.

Primary and Secondary Equipment Integration

Westhomes solved the historical compatibility issue by delivering Integrated Pole-Mounted Circuit Breakers. By embedding the sensor technology and intelligent controllers directly into the primary switchgear during the manufacturing process, we eliminated the need for complex field wiring. This pre-assembled design significantly reduced installation time and improved overall hardware reliability.

Smart Reclosers & RMUs for Grid Automation

To achieve a self-healing grid infrastructure, Westhomes supplied localized intelligent devices:

  • Smart Reclosers: Deployed on overhead lines to automatically test and clear transient faults (which account for the majority of grid faults) by briefly opening and reclosing, preventing sustained outages without human intervention.
  • Intelligent Ring Main Units (RMU): Installed in urban distribution nodes, offering compact, highly reliable switching capabilities for space-constrained environments.

Direct SCADA Integration (“The Three Remotes”)

Every piece of Westhomes equipment supplied in this project includes advanced communication modules supporting standard utility protocols. This enables direct Telemetry, Remote Signaling, and Remote Control. Grid dispatchers gained real-time visibility into voltage and current data, switch status, and the ability to operate breakers remotely from centralized control rooms.

Implementation Across Diverse Environments

The success factor of this project was the environmental resilience of Westhomes’ products. The bulk supply was deployed across provinces with vastly different extreme conditions:

  • Guangdong & Zhejiang: Engineered to withstand high humidity, heavy salt fog, and frequent typhoon seasons.
  • Yunnan: Maintaining stable dielectric strength and mechanical reliability in high-altitude and mountainous terrains.
  • Jiangsu: Managing high-load industrial power demands with consistent thermal performance.

Quantifiable Results & Business Impact

The integration of Westhomes’ smart distribution solutions fundamentally upgraded the operational efficiency of the targeted SGCC and CSG grid sections. The implementation successfully achieved the principles of FLISR (Fault Location, Isolation, and Service Restoration), delivering concrete results:

  • Outage Time Reduction: Fault isolation and recovery times dropped from several hours to just a few minutes (and milliseconds for transient faults), ensuring critical power continuity.
  • 60%+ Efficiency Improvement: The reliance on manual line patrols was largely eliminated. O&M teams are now only dispatched for verified, localized repairs, boosting maintenance efficiency by over 60%.
  • Optimized Grid Reliability Indices: The project systematically improved critical utility metrics, significantly lowering both SAIDI (System Average Interruption Duration Index) and SAIFI (System Average Interruption Frequency Index), delivering a highly stable power supply to millions of residential and industrial users across China.
